摘要
本申请公开了一种基于Libp2p通信的区块链系统架构及其跨链方法。架构包括:数据层、网络层、共识层、智能合约层和应用层。其中数据层、共识层、智能合约层和应用层与传统联盟链Hyperledger Fabric的分层一致。本申请通过在网络层中引入Libp2p协议,实现了网络通信的去中心化,在身份验证、节点路由、通道加密3个方面保证了数据的安全可靠传输;代理跨链方法包括:链上用户跨链SDK调用、代理中继间的通信交互、SPV节点分别与链上用户和代理中继的验证交互。该方法通过公证人方式实现跨链资产和数据交换,解决了区块链之间的数据孤岛问题,此方法具有高通用性和安全性,可广泛应用于区块链跨链交易场景中。
技术关键词
区块链系统
节点
跨链方法
杂凑算法
身份认证机制
通讯加密方式
区块链去中心化
密钥交换算法
身份验证机制
哈希算法
非对称加密算法
数据格式
层级
分布式账本
指针
事务提交
可视化界面
系统为您推荐了相关专利信息
管道内气体浓度
巡检路径
节点
巡检方法
电力巡检
节点
智能电网优化
控制中心
全局优化算法
电网拓扑结构
机器学习模型
同态加密技术
监控中心
加密数据
LSTM模型